[SWEA D2] 1961. 숫자 배열 회전

shin·2022년 11월 9일
0

CodingTest 문제 풀이

목록 보기
31/79

문제 : [SWEA D2] 1961. 숫자 배열 회전

풀이

T = int(input())
for t in range(1, T+1):
    n = int(input())
    arr = [list(map(int, input().split(" "))) for _ in range(n)]
    print(f"#{t}")
    for i in range(n):
        for j in range(n):
            if j == n - 1:
                print(arr[n-1-j][i], end = " ")
            else:
                print(arr[n-1-j][i], end = "")
        for j in range(n):
            if j == n - 1:
                print(arr[n-1-i][n-1-j], end = " ")
            else:
                print(arr[n-1-i][n-1-j], end = "")
        for j in range(n):
            print(arr[j][n-1-i], end= "")
        print()
profile
Backend development

0개의 댓글